Management Meeting Minutes — Bramleigh Reseller Programme

Attendees: Voss, Ardent, Kiley. Apologies: Trenholm.

Decisions: tier discounts capped at 18%; onboarding limited to twelve resellers this quarter; Northgate pilot extended two months. Actions: Kiley drafts partner terms; Ardent confirms stock cover. Incoming director should note the programme's margin targets before the handover call. Background is set out in the confidential note appended below.

management briefing: Headcount on the Belix team goes from 60 to 93 by the end of November. Gross margin on Belix came in at 23 percent against a plan of 47 percent.

Subject: Score sheets — Westholm Regional Chess Final

Dispatch desk,

The signed score sheets from the Westholm Regional Final are boxed and sealed at the Larkspur Hall front office. The federation needs them at the Quenby archive by Monday for ratings verification. One box, light, fragile seals — no stacking. Coordinator, please assign the morning run. The courier hand-over for this box is governed by the one-line instruction that follows.

drop instructions, kahip-yahig: the aldion rusion courier leaves the holius oliath tamion ledger at gate 7743 under passcode 254881

14:22 — On-call confirmed that the intermittent resolution failures for the Hollowfen checkout service traced to a stale negative cache entry on two resolver nodes in the Drayle region. The nodes had missed a zone refresh during the earlier maintenance window, so roughly one in five lookups returned NXDOMAIN. Both nodes were flushed and removed from rotation pending audit; no evidence of tampering was found. The resolver build running at the time of the incident is identified by the token below.

session token of kaguf-hawef = htk9_c994e75c3

Handover for the Ledgerbeam billing worker: we moved to blue-green deploys last quarter. Always verify the green pool drains its invoice batch before cutover — partial batches caused double-charges once. The health gate checks queue depth and last-commit offset; don't bypass it even for hotfixes. Rollback is a single traffic flip, but confirm the old schema is still compatible first. Full cutover checklist is documented here.

wiki page, fawef-hahap: https://gitlab.qirvanworks.corp/view/browse/display/962456f900a8